"It is narrated that one day, a man entered the court of Prophet Solomon (as), looked around at all the people and went out again. When the court adjourned, one of the people present approached Prophet Sulaiman (as) and asked him whether he knew this strange man.

"The person you saw was the angel of death (Izrael)" replied Prophet Solomon (as). The man was taken aback and looked worried.

"Why was he staring at me as though he wanted to take my soul?" he asked.

"What do you want me to do?" enquired Prophet Sulaiman (as).

"O Solomon!" exclaimed the man. "You have power over the wind. Command it to transport me to the land of Hind (India)."

As the man was a believer, Prophet Solomon (as) agreed and granted his wish.

A few days later, Prophet Solomon (as) saw the angel of death again. He asked him why he had been staring at the man so intently on that particular day.

"O Solomon!" replied the angel of death. "Allah (SWT) commanded me to take the soul of that man on the soil of Hind. When I saw him sitting in your court, I could not understand how I could carry out Allah's order. Nevertheless, as it was a divine command, I left for Hind and fortunately found the man there. I took his soul as Allah (SWT) had commanded."
